The table below prov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ies advertised in Kent with a requirement for knowledge and experience of Cisco products and/or services. Included is a benchmarking guide to the salaries offered in vacancies that have cited Cisco over the 6 months to 27 April 2024 with a comparison to the same period in the previous 2 years.

The figures below represent the IT labour market in general and are not representative of salaries within Cisco Systems, Inc.

6 months to
27 Apr 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 33 70 78
Rank change year-on-year +37 +8 -46
Permanent jobs citing Cisco 81 29 37
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in Kent 5.48% 2.52% 2.89%
As % of the Vendors category 13.32% 6.40% 7.84%
Number of salaries quoted 69 29 29
10th Percentile £21,250 £34,400 £39,450
25th Percentile £30,500 £42,500 £43,500
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£40,000 £56,500 £47,500
Median % change year-on-year -29.20% +18.95% +18.75%
75th Percentile £55,000 £68,750 £57,500
90th Percentile £58,750 - £65,000
South East median annual salary £49,000 £47,500 £47,500
% change year-on-year +3.16% - -5.00%
